Shopify Local SEO Guide: Connect with Customers in Your Community
- The AI Guide
- Dec 3, 2025
- 5 min read
1. Why Local SEO is Your Secret Weapon
If you have a physical store, a pop-up shop, or offer local services, this guide is for you. Your goaimysite.com analysis has shown a brilliant opportunity to connect with customers right in your neighbourhood, and we’re here to help you seize it. Local SEO is all about making your business more visible to people who are searching for products and services nearby. It’s how you show up on Google Maps and in search results like "cafes near me" or "boutiques in [your town]".
For local businesses, this is incredibly powerful. You’re not just competing with the entire internet; you’re connecting with customers who are actively looking to shop local. We know you’re busy running your business, so this guide will give you simple, practical steps to improve your local SEO using Shopify’s features. Let’s put your business on the local map!
2. Shopify: Your Partner in Local Commerce
Shopify is a fantastic platform for local businesses because it seamlessly blends your online store with your physical one. It understands that modern retail often involves both. With features like local pickup, local delivery, and a POS (Point of Sale) system that syncs your in-store and online inventory, Shopify is designed to support your local operations.
For SEO, Shopify makes it easy to add your business address and embed maps. While it doesn’t have a dedicated “local SEO” section like some other platforms, its solid technical foundation and user-friendly interface mean you can easily implement the most important local SEO strategies without needing to be a technical whiz. It gives you the tools you need to make sure your online presence is driving footfall to your physical location.
3. Step-by-Step Instructions: Your Local SEO Checklist
Let's get your local customers to your doorstep. Follow these essential steps to boost your local search presence.
Step 3.1: Set Up and Optimise Your Google Business Profile
This is the single most important step for local SEO. Your Google Business Profile (GBP) is how your business appears on Google Maps and in the local search results pack.
Create or Claim Your Profile:
Go to google.com/business and click Manage now.
Follow the steps to create a new profile or claim an existing one for your business.
Complete Every Section:
Business Name, Address, and Phone Number (NAP): This must be exactly the same as the information on your website. Consistency is key.
Category: Choose the most accurate category for your business (e.g., 'Coffee Shop', 'Clothing Boutique').
Hours: Keep your opening hours, including holiday hours, perfectly up to date.
Website: Link directly to your Shopify store's homepage.
Photos: Add high-quality photos of your storefront, products, and team. This builds trust and engagement.
Step 3.2: Add Your Location to Your Shopify Store
Next, let's make sure your Shopify store clearly signals your location to both customers and search engines.
Add Your Address to Your Settings:
From your Shopify admin, go to Settings > General > Store Address
In the Billing information section, make sure your business address is entered correctly. This address is used for your invoices but also signals your location.
Create a Contact or Location Page:
Go to Online Store > Pages and click Add page.
Title it "Contact Us" or "Our Location".
In the content, add your full business name, address, and phone number (your NAP). Make sure it matches your GBP exactly.
Use the Insert map feature in the editor to embed a Google Map of your location. This is a strong local signal!
Add Your Address to the Footer:
Go to Online Store > Themes and click Customize on your current theme.
Navigate to the Footer section and add your address and phone number. This ensures your location is visible on every page of your site.
Step 3.3: Use Local Keywords on Your Website
Sprinkle location-specific keywords throughout your site to tell Google where you are and what you do.
Homepage Title: In your Online Store > Preferences, change your Homepage title to include your location. For example: "The Reading Nook - Independent Bookstore in Brighton".
Page Content: Mention your town, city, or neighbourhood naturally in your 'About Us' page, product descriptions, and blog posts. For example: "Come visit our Bristol-based workshop" or "The perfect raincoat for a rainy Manchester day."
Step 3.4: Encourage Customer Reviews
Reviews are a huge ranking factor for local SEO. The more positive reviews you have on your Google Business Profile, the more Google will trust and recommend your business.
Ask Happy Customers: Make it a habit to politely ask satisfied in-store and online customers to leave a review on Google.
Create a Review Link: In your Google Business Profile dashboard, you can get a direct link to your review page. Share this link on your thank you page, in emails, or on social media to make it easy for customers.
4. Quick Tips & Best Practices
NAP is Everything: We can’t say it enough: your Name, Address, and Phone number must be identical everywhere online—your website, your Google Business Profile, and any other directories.
Build Local Links: Get your website listed in local online directories, like your local Chamber of Commerce or city business listings. These are valuable signals to Google.
Get Social and Local: Post about local events, collaborations with other local businesses, or news in your community on your blog and social media. Tag your location in your Instagram and Facebook posts.
Offer Local Pickup: In your Shopify shipping settings, make sure you have local pickup enabled. This is a great feature for local customers and another signal to Google that you serve a specific area.
Respond to All Reviews: Make sure you respond to every review on your Google Business Profile, both positive and negative. It shows you’re an engaged and customer-focused business.
5. Troubleshooting Common Issues
My business isn't showing up on Google Maps.
First, check that your Google Business Profile is fully complete and verified. It can take a little while for a new profile to appear, so be patient. Also, make sure your address is 100% accurate and consistent everywhere.
My address is wrong on the map.
In your Google Business Profile, you can drag the pin to the correct location. If you've embedded a map on your Shopify page, make sure you entered the address correctly when you created it.
I'm not getting any local traffic from my website.
Have you used local keywords in your page titles and content? Make sure you're clearly signalling your location to Google. Also, focus on getting more reviews on your Google Business Profile, as this is a major ranking factor.
6. What’s Next? Become a Local Legend!
Fantastic work! You’ve taken the most important steps to put your business on the local digital map. By optimising your Google Business Profile and your Shopify store, you’ve made it much easier for customers in your community to find and shop with you.
Now, keep the momentum going! Focus on consistently asking for reviews and creating content that’s relevant to your local area. You could write a blog post about a local event you’re participating in or feature other local businesses you love. The more you engage with your local community online, the stronger your local SEO will become. You’re well on your way to becoming a go-to spot in your neighbourhood!

Comments